Valor
Valor Val"or, n. [OE. valour, OF. valor, valur, valour, F. valeur, LL. valor, fr. L. valere to be strong, or worth. See Valiant.] [Written also valour.] 1. Value; worth. [Obs.] ``The valor of a penny.' --Sir T. More. 2. Strength of mind in regard to danger; that quality which enables a man to encounter danger with firmness; personal bravery; courage; prowess; intrepidity. For contemplation he and valor formed. --Milton. When valor preys on reason, It eats the sword it fights with. --Shak. Fear to do base, unworthy things is valor. --B. Jonson. 3. A brave man; a man of valor. [R.] --Ld. Lytton. Syn: Courage; heroism; bravery; gallantry; boldness; fearlessness. See Courage, and Heroism.
